/* //////////////////////////////
*
* FreqDomainDemo_liveUSB_BLE
*
* Created: Chip Audette, OpenAudio, June 2021
*
* Purpose: Demonstrate formant shifting and frequency shifting.
* Uses Tympan RevE (easily switched to RevD)
* Uses the built-in microphones (easily switched an alternative microphone)
* Uses BLE and the TympanRemote App
* Streams output audio to USB for recording on a PC or for use in video conferencing
*
* MIT License. Use at your own risk.
*
*/ /////////////////////////
